# PortionPal Env Vars (for weekly sync)

Quick refresher before Thursday: the recipe-scaling calculator reads `SCALE_MAX_FACTOR` and `UNIT_SYSTEM` at boot, so restart the worker after edits. Rounding mode defaults to baker-friendly quarters. Conversions for the Marzetti flour database are cached for an hour. The nutrition lookup service won't respond without its access key, which goes on the very next line.

env line for kawif-fadug: RELAY_SECRET20=06912eabac08d98736ad

Internal Memo — Marketing Budget Reduction

To the incoming director: marketing spend is cut 18% effective next quarter. Rationale: softer pipeline at Brindlecote Media and the delayed Farrow campaign. Sponsorships end first; retained agencies renegotiate by month-end. Digital spend holds flat. Headcount unaffected for now. Regional events consolidate into two flagship dates, both in Kellsmere. Expect pushback from the field teams; hold the line until the Q2 review. Context for these decisions appears in the confidential note directly below.

confidential, hawif-faweg: Headcount on the Ulaix team goes from 3 to 120 by the end of April. Gross margin on Ulaix came in at 10 percent against a plan of 10 percent.

## Support

The Stormline fan-out worker handles weather-alert delivery to all subscribed regions. If a review touches the batching logic in `fanout/dispatch.go`, note that retries are idempotent by alert ID — duplicate sends are expected under partition failover and should not be "fixed." Known quirks are documented in `docs/fanout-caveats.md`. For questions about intended behavior, reach the Stormline maintainers directly.

escalation mailbox, kaweg-kahif: druwyn.sordor@nelvroworks.corp

Alert: TranscodeMesh farm — elevated job failure rate. Triggered when more than 15% of encoding jobs on the Fernwick cluster fail within a 10-minute window. Usually caused by a stuck worker holding GPU leases; restarting the affected node via the Ledgerlight console clears it. If failures persist after two restarts, escalate to the media pipeline team at their shared inbox.

alerts address for tahaf-hawep: frawyn@tolvaqlabs.corp